일반적으로 휴대폰 단말기 및 전화기에는 하나의 버튼 내에 다수의 작동키를 형성하여 사용자가 버튼을 파지하므로 파지 위치에 따라 작동키에 의해 통전되는 접점이 달라져 서로 다른 동작을 할 수 있게 하는 네비게이션 키패드가 설치된다.In general, a mobile phone terminal and a telephone are provided with a navigation keypad that forms a plurality of operation keys in one button, so that the user grips the buttons so that the contact point energized by the operation keys varies according to the holding position. .
상기와 같은 네비게이션 키패드는 상부 금형과 하부 금형이 상호 형합되어 내측에 성형된 코어에 용융된 수지가 삽입되어 제작된다.The navigation keypad as described above is manufactured by inserting a molten resin into a core formed inside the upper mold and the lower mold.
도 1은 종래의 네비게이션 키패드 구조를 나타낸 평면도로서, 종래의 네비게이션 키패드 구조는 투광(PC) 수지가 주입되어 성형되는 4개의 PC성형부(111)와, 합성(ABS) 수지가 주입되어 4개의 상기 PC성형부(111)를 연결시키는 다수개의 PC연결부(112)와, 상기 PC성형부(111)의 내측에 ABS 수지가 주입되어 성형되는 ABS성형부(113)와, 상기 PC연결부(112)와 ABS성형부(113)를 연결시키는 게이트(114)로 구성된다.1 is a plan view showing a conventional navigation keypad structure, the conventional navigation keypad structure is the four PC molding unit 111 and the synthetic (ABS) resin is injected four injection molding (PC) resin is injected and molded four A plurality of PC connecting portion 112 for connecting the PC molding portion 111, ABS molding portion 113 is formed by injecting ABS resin into the PC molding portion 111, and the PC connecting portion 112 and It is composed of a gate 114 connecting the ABS molding 113.
그러나, 고온의 ABC 수지가 상기 ABC성형부(113)에 주입되면서 상기 게이트(113)가 PC성형부(111)에 흡착되어 상기 게이트(113)를 제거할 경우에 그에 따른 자국으로 인하여 네비게이션 키패드의 발광시 잔영이 존재하여 깨끗하고 명확하게 표출되지 못하여 제품의 이미지를 저하시키는 문제점이 있었다.However, when a high temperature ABC resin is injected into the ABC molding part 113 and the gate 113 is adsorbed to the PC molding part 111 to remove the gate 113, the mark of the navigation keypad is caused by the marks. There was a problem of deterioration of the image of the product due to the presence of the residual light at the time of light emission is not clear and clear.
또한, 상기 종래의 네비게이션 키패드 구조는 상기 게이트(114)를 제작하기 위하여 별도의 금형 제작공수가 증대되어 제작비용이 증가되는 문제점이 있었다.In addition, the conventional navigation keypad structure has a problem in that the manufacturing cost of the additional mold manufacturing is increased to manufacture the gate 114.
본 고안은 상기한 문제점을 해소하기 위하여 안출된 것으로서, 본 고안의 목적은 네비게이션 키패드에 합성(ABS)를 연결하는 게이트가 생성되지 않도록 ABS수지를 PC성형부 내측과 외측에서 공급하여 게이트의 자국 및 흠이 발생되지 않으므로 네비게이션 키패드의 디자인이 명확하고 깨끗하게 표출되며, 그 품질이 균일하게 유지되어 사출되는 키패드 제품의 이미지를 고급화시키도록 하는 휴대폰용 네비게이션 키패드의 구조를 제공하는 데 있다.The present invention has been made to solve the above problems, the object of the present invention is to provide the ABS resin from the inside and outside of the PC molding portion so that the gate connecting the composite (ABS) to the navigation keypad is not generated, The present invention provides a structure of a navigation keypad for a mobile phone, in which a design of a navigation keypad is clearly and clearly expressed because no flaws are generated, and the quality of the navigation keypad is uniformly maintained to enhance an image of a keypad product to be ejected.

도 2에 도시된 바와 같이 휴대폰용 네비게이션 키패드의 구조는 PC성형부(11)와, 외측ABS형성부(12)와, ABS연결부(13)와, 내측ABS주입부(14)와, 내측ABS성형부(15)로 구성된다.As shown in FIG. 2, the structure of the navigation keypad for a mobile phone includes a PC molding part 11, an outer ABS forming part 12, an ABS connecting part 13, an inner ABS injection part 14, and an inner ABS molding part. It consists of a part 15.
상기 PC성형부(11)는 투광(PC) 수지가 주입되어 성형되며 1개의 코어(10)에 4개가 형성되고, 상기 외측ABS형성부(12)는 상기 PC성형부(11)의 외주부에 합성(ABS) 수지가 주입되어 성형되도록 형성되며, 상기 ABS연결부(13)는 상기 외측ABS형성부(12)가 상호 연결되도록 ABS 수지가 주입되도록 성형되고, 상기 내측ABS주입부(14)는 상기 PC성형부(13)의 내측 중앙으로 ABS 수지가 주입되도록 형성되며, 상기 내측ABS성형부(15)는 상기 내측ABS주입부(14)로부터 주입된 ABS 수지가 성형되도록 형성된다.The PC molding part 11 is formed by injecting a light-transmitting (PC) resin and formed four in one core 10, the outer ABS forming part 12 is synthesized in the outer peripheral portion of the PC molding part 11 (ABS) resin is formed to be injected and molded, the ABS connecting portion 13 is molded so that the ABS resin is injected so that the outer ABS forming portion 12 is interconnected, the inner ABS injection portion 14 is the PC The ABS resin is injected into the inner center of the molding part 13, and the inner ABS molding part 15 is formed to mold the ABS resin injected from the inner ABS injection part 14.
상기 PC성형부(11)와 외측ABS형성부(12)와 ABS연결부(13)는 다수개의 주입구에서 수지가 주입되도록 형성된다.The PC molding part 11, the outer ABS forming part 12, and the ABS connecting part 13 are formed to inject resin from a plurality of injection holes.
이와 같은 구성을 지닌 본 고안에 따른 휴대폰용 네비게이션 키패드 금형의 작용을 살펴본다.Looking at the operation of the navigation keypad mold for a mobile phone according to the present invention having such a configuration.
도 2 및 도 3에서 본 고안에 따른 휴대폰용 네비게이션 키패드의 구조는 코어(10)에 PC 수지가 4개의 PC성형부(11)에 주입되어 성형되며, 상기 PC성형부(11)의 외주부에 형성된 외측ABS형성부(12)에 ABS 수지가 주입되어 성형된다.2 and 3, the structure of the navigation keypad for mobile phones according to the present invention is formed by injecting the PC resin into the four PC molding portion 11 in the core 10, formed on the outer peripheral portion of the PC molding portion 11 ABS resin is injected into the outer ABS forming portion 12 and molded.
그리고, 4개의 상기 외측ABS형성부(12)를 연결시키는 ABS연결부(13)는 ABS 수지가 주입되어 연결하게 되며, 상기 PC성형부(13)의 내측 중앙에 형성된 내측ABS주입부(14)에는 ABS 수지가 주입된다. 이 때, 상기 ABS 수지는 상기 내측ABS주입부(14)와 연결된 내측ABS성형부(15)에 주입되어 투광되는 PC 수지에 ABS 수지가 내측과 외측으로 성형됨으로써, 연결하는 게이트가 불필요하여 게이트의 자국 및 흠이 전혀 발생되지 않아 디자인이 명확하고 깨끗하게 표출되어 네비게이션 키패드의 이미지를 고급화할 수 있게 된다.In addition, the ABS connecting portion 13 connecting the four outer ABS forming portions 12 is connected to the ABS resin is injected, the inner ABS injection portion 14 formed in the inner center of the PC molding portion 13 ABS resin is injected. At this time, the ABS resin is injected into the inner ABS molding portion 15 connected to the inner ABS injection portion 14 and the ABS resin is molded into the inner and outer parts of the PC resin to be transmitted, thereby eliminating the need for a gate to be connected. No marks and blemishes are generated, resulting in a clear and clean design that allows the navigation keypad image to be enhanced.
또한, 상기 네비게이션 키패드의 구조는 4개의 PC성형부(11)에 다수개의 주입구가 형성되어 PC수지를 주입시키고, 상기 외측ABS형성부(12)와 ABS연결부(13)에도 다수개의 주입구가 형성되어 ABS 수지를 동시에 주입시킴으로써 생산성을 배가 시킬 수 있게 된다.In addition, the structure of the navigation keypad has a plurality of injection holes are formed in the four PC forming portion 11 to inject a PC resin, a plurality of injection holes are also formed in the outer ABS forming portion 12 and the ABS connecting portion (13) By simultaneously injecting ABS resin, the productivity can be doubled.
